Here’s how much a 1971-D quarter is worth: Any 1971-D quarters with wear are worth their face value of 25 cents. Most uncirculated 1971-D quarters are worth about $1 to $3 apiece. The most valuable 1971-D quarter was graded MS68 by Professional Coin Grading Service and fetched $4,560 in a 2019 auction.

For a standard 1965 quarter to be worth more than its face value, it will need to be graded at least MS62. The “MS” stands for “mint state”, and it means the coin has never been circulated. Grades for mint state coins start at MS60. So even some mint state 1965 quarters are worth only 25 cents.The 1980-D quarter is a common coin.. The Denver mint issued 327,200,000 Indiana state quarters in 2002, typically worth $0.67 to $1.43. Designer Donna Weaver did an excellent job with the inscription CROSSROADS OF AMERICA and engraved race car Indy Care over the state outline.

The 2004-P Iowa quarter is one of the scarcest circulating 50 State Quarters — the second rarest of the copper-nickel clad business-strikes. While they’re much more difficult to locate than the other state quarters, they’re still worth only face value in worn condition, though uncirculated examples are worth about $1.10 or more.

Dimes and quarters are worth more than they cost, but the margins for both have shrunk significantly over the past two years. The cost to make a dime increased from 3.7 cents in 2020 to 5 cents in 2022 — a 34.9% increase. Only two million of each of the five 2019 quarter dollars will feature the “W” mintmark of the famous West Point Mint, known as the “Fort Knox of Silver” because of its precious-metal vaults. Although this might seem like a lot of coins, it represents only one out of every 200 or so 2019 quarters.

A quarter is a coin that is worth twenty-five cents in the currency of the United States of America. It is larger and thicker than the dime and is also made of a combination of metals, including copper and nickel.
